The ingredients needed to make Cheat Pempek (Fried Fish Cake in Sour Soup):
  1. Make ready 500 g white fish
  2. Make ready 120 g Tapioca flour
  3. Prepare 60 g wheat flour (or just use tapioca)
  4. Get 1 cup (250 g) water (iced/cold)
  5. Prepare 2 cloves garlic, minced
  6. Make ready to taste Salt and pepper
  7. Make ready Vegetable oil for deep frying
  8. Make ready Soup/Cuko
  9. Make ready 2 tablespoon vinegar (I use malt)
  10. Take 1.5 cup (375 ml) water
  11. Take 1 tablespoon garlic powder
  12. Prepare Salt and pepper
  13. Take 5 tablespoons palm sugar
  14. Take to taste Chili powder
  15. Take 2 teaspoons dried shrimp
  16. Take 4 teaspoons dried tamarind
  17. Get Garnish
  18. Make ready 6 eggs, boiled
  19. Make ready 1 cucumber, diced

Instructions to make Cheat Pempek (Fried Fish Cake in Sour Soup):
  1. Blitz the fish with the water inside a food processor. If you don't have a food processor, you can steam or boil the fish together with the water until it soften. then you can mix it together with the dry ingredient. Just ensure that the end batter is cold so that it's crunchy when fried.
  2. Boil the egg, preferably hard boiled. Set aside.
  3. Prepare the oil in the wok for deep frying. Traditionally you shape the batter to different shapes according to the filling, with the most common cylindrical, and half moon with egg filling. However, this is a cheat version, so just shape them with 2 spoons and put them straight to the oil to deep fry. You can fry them and store or store then fry, up to you.
  4. After you finish frying, you can make the soup/ cuko. Feel free to adjust the taste as I usually eyeball the garlic and the chili.
  5. Serve by cutting 4 pempek to bite sized chunks, 1-2 halves of boiled egg, and 1-2 tablespoon of cucumber. Add the soup. Originally it should be dipped but I like to drench the crispy fish cake and crunchy cucumber in cold sauce.
